Kea

BY THE CHEF AND AUTHOR YOTAM OTTOLENGHI

Every year, my husband Karl and I, our two kids and 10 friends head to Kea, an island just off Greece. It’s a little under the radar as it doesn’t have an airport, but what it lacks in accessibility it makes up for in everything else (and the ferry from Athens is only an hour). Turquoise seas, beautiful landscapes and vegetable stands by the side of the road selling wonderful courgettes, aubergines and tomatoes, this island has all you want for the perfect holiday. It’s relaxed, it’s underdeveloped and while we’re there we just unwind. We always stay in villas we book on homeaway.co.uk, and in the morning, we’ll head to a pretty town called Ioulida, with a big church and sunny square, where we’ll sit and drink coffee while the children play with the local cats. We’ll be at the beach all afternoon – my favourite is Spathi, though it’s a treacherous car journey down steep roads – and then head home to make cocktails and cook. At night, we’ll often eat in Korissia, the port town, where at Rolando’s taverna you can dine on octopus and honey, lightly poached courgette wedges served with raw garlic and wild oregano. I know we’re all giving things up right now, and living in simpler ways, but I’d give up everything – really everything – if I could just be in Kea. RAISE THE BAR

A custom bar area helps to set the tone and atmosphere when entertaining by allowing guests to congregate in one area and connect with each other. In this project designed by US design studio Alana Marie Interiors, the custom walnut bar also doubles as a privacy screen, helping to zone the space in a practical and elegant way. The slatted panels create beautiful storage nooks for glassware and bar accessories, demonstrating how form and function can be seamlessly integrated.
